Reviewer note: CI red on Gallerie Echo, the audio-guide app for the Veldamuseum client. The exhibit-sync integration test fails because the mock beacon server now returns paginated responses and our fixture assumes a single page. Patch updates the parser to follow next cursors; please check the retry bound in beacon/fetch.kt — I capped it at 5. Unit suite green locally, e2e green on the staging runner. No schema changes. Repro: ./ci run audio-sync. The run's trace token is pasted directly below for reference.

trace token, bawep-fahof: htk6_262092

# Service Accounts: String Extraction

The `extract-i18n` script pulls translatable strings from all Bramblewick repos and pushes them to the Glossa service. It runs under the `i18n-extractor` service account. Do not run it under your personal account; Glossa rate-limits individual users aggressively. The account has write access to the staging catalog only. Set the token in your shell before invoking the script. The current staging token is below.

API key for kahap-kafog: zpat15_6qzxZ7YR8aDwjmp

## Data Stores: User Module Split

Heads up, on-call folks: we're mid-way through carving the user module out of the Brindlewick monolith. Profiles, sessions, and preferences now live in their own Postgres instance (`usercore`), while the monolith still owns billing links until the Q3 cutover. If you see auth weirdness, check `usercore` first — replication lag between the old and new stores is the usual culprit. The sync job runs every five minutes via Tollgate. For manual inspection, connect using the string below.

database URL for hawip-kagap: redis://rusok_svc:bMCaqek7MRWIOJ@db-8501.zarqeltech.corp:5432/sileth

Handover: Pellgrove canary gating. Rules live in gatekeeper.yaml — 1%/10%/50% stages, each gated on error rate under 0.5% and p99 latency under 300ms over 15 minutes. Manual promotion disabled; rollback is automatic on breach. Pending review: my change loosening the latency gate for batch endpoints. Diff is small, check stage-two thresholds carefully. Gate console access requires the recovery passphrase below.

strongbox words: druath-quenael